Immersive technologies and educational responsibility in teacher training: empirical evidence from the MuSEd VR project


Abstract

The study investigates the conditions under which the integration of VR and GenAI may constitute a pedagogically grounded instrument of didactic innovation. The research comparatively evaluates MuSEd VR, an immersive environment featuring GenAI-based conversational avatars, against the traditional MuSEd "Mauro Laeng" museum. The mixed-methods study involves 2,524 participants: an experimental group (N = 1,443, VR experience) and a control group (N = 1,081, physical museum visit, non-randomized access). The results demonstrate the superiority of the VR experience across all evaluative dimensions (Cohen's d effect sizes ranging from 0.73 to 3.40; p < .001). The findings are discussed through the original AIM model (Immersive Mediated Learning) and their implications for both pre-service and in-service teacher education.
